Serine Ayari

Serine Ayari is a fast-rising star in the European stand-up comedy scene, known for her fearless, multilingual performances that blend sharp wit with personal and cultural insights. Born in Vilvoorde to Tunisian parents, she performs in French, Dutch, and English across Brussels, London, and Paris. Serine’s comedy tackles themes of identity, societal expectations, and self-confidence, and she’s gained recognition for her bold, relatable style. Beyond the stage, she has appeared in Lukas Dhont’s Close and served as a jury member on De Allerslimste Mens Ter Wereld.

Habib Siam

Habib Siam is a Lebanese-Canadian comedian known for his sharp wit and insightful humor, blending cultural commentary with personal storytelling. Fluent in multiple languages, he has performed on international stages from Toronto to Beirut, using comedy to navigate the absurdities of modern life and Middle Eastern identity. Beyond stand-up, Habib holds a Ph.D. from McGill University and explores human behavior, language, and institutional dynamics in his work. His performances offer a unique mix of intellectual depth and comedic flair, making him a compelling voice in today’s comedy landscape.

Mari Volar

Mari Volar is an Estonian comedian, MC, and event producer known for her sharp wit and dry observational humor. Since starting stand-up in 2019, she has performed across Europe, including at the Edinburgh Fringe Festival and Tallinn Fringe. She is the co-founder of Festrogen Festival, Luxembourg’s first women-centric comedy festival, and the creator of Clit Comedy Club, a platform for diverse comedic voices. Now based in Cologne, she produces and hosts English-language stand-up shows with Random Things Comedy. Mari’s comedy explores life as a perpetual outsider, blending humor with personal reflections on culture, identity, and mental health.

Wary Nichen

Wary Nichen is a multilingual comedian, writer, and filmmaker whose sharp observational humor bridges cultures and continents. Fluent in English, French, Arabic, and Spanish, he has performed his stand-up show Nomad across four continents, exploring the quirks of identity, immigration, and cultural differences. A former telecommunications professional turned full-time comedian, Wary is a regular on French television and radio, where he delivers political satire and writes for comedy series in France and Algeria. His intelligent and quick-witted comedy has been featured in Le Monde and The New York Times, making him a unique and dynamic voice in international comedy.

Freddi Gralle

Freddi Gralle is a Berlin-based stand-up comedian and screenwriter known for her sharp wit and autobiographical humor. Growing up as the daughter of a pastor, she transitioned from church stages to comedy clubs, using her unique background to explore themes of faith, sexuality, and German culture with biting sarcasm and insightful storytelling. Performing in both English and German, Freddi has taken her comedy across Europe and the U.S., with appearances on Comedy Central Germany, Nightwash, and SKY One. She is also a writer for the late-night show Shapira! Shapira! on ZDF Neo. Her current solo show, Church Girl, Interrupted, hilariously chronicles her journey from evangelical upbringing to navigating Berlin’s dating scene in her mid-30s.
